国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

如何使用Vue.js構(gòu)建桌面應(yīng)用程序

這篇具有很好參考價值的文章主要介紹了如何使用Vue.js構(gòu)建桌面應(yīng)用程序。希望對大家有所幫助。如果存在錯誤或未考慮完全的地方,請大家不吝賜教,您也可以點擊"舉報違法"按鈕提交疑問。

Vue.js是一個流行的JavaScript框架,可以用于構(gòu)建Web應(yīng)用程序。但是,Vue.js也可以用于構(gòu)建桌面應(yīng)用程序。本文將介紹如何使用Vue.js構(gòu)建桌面應(yīng)用程序,包括以下步驟:

1. 選擇一個Vue.js框架:選擇一個適合你的Vue.js框架。我們推薦使用Electron,因為它是最流行的桌面應(yīng)用程序框架之一,而且與Vue.js非常兼容。還有其他框架,如Proton Native和NW.js。

2. 安裝Node.js和npm:在開始之前,請確保已安裝Node.js和npm。Node.js是一個JavaScript運行時環(huán)境,而npm是Node.js的包管理器。

3. 安裝Vue CLI:使用Vue CLI可以快速創(chuàng)建Vue.js項目和組件。在終端中運行以下命令安裝Vue CLI:

```
npm install -g @vue/cli
```

4. 創(chuàng)建Vue.js項目:使用Vue CLI創(chuàng)建一個新的Vue.js項目。在終端中運行以下命令:

```
vue create my-app
```

這將創(chuàng)建一個名為my-app的新Vue.js項目,并使用默認(rèn)設(shè)置進(jìn)行配置。

5. 安裝Electron:在Vue.js項目中安裝Electron。在終端中進(jìn)入my-app目錄,并運行以下命令:

```
vue add electron-builder
```

這將在Vue.js項目中安裝Electron,并使用electron-builder插件配置Vue.js項目以構(gòu)建Electron應(yīng)用程序。

6. 編寫Vue.js代碼:使用Vue.js編寫你的應(yīng)用程序代碼。你可以在Vue.js組件中編寫你的代碼,并使用Vue.js生命周期函數(shù)管理你的組件。

7. 構(gòu)建Electron應(yīng)用程序:在終端中運行以下命令構(gòu)建Electron應(yīng)用程序:

```
npm run electron:build
```

這將使用electron-builder插件構(gòu)建Electron應(yīng)用程序,并生成可執(zhí)行文件。

8. 運行Electron應(yīng)用程序:在終端中運行以下命令來運行Electron應(yīng)用程序:

```
npm run electron:serve
```

這將啟動Electron應(yīng)用程序,并在開發(fā)模式下運行你的Vue.js應(yīng)用程序。

以上就是使用Vue.js構(gòu)建桌面應(yīng)用程序的步驟。雖然這個過程可能看起來很復(fù)雜,但Vue.js和Electron結(jié)合使用是一種快速構(gòu)建高質(zhì)量桌面應(yīng)用程序的有效方法。文章來源地址http://www.zghlxwxcb.cn/news/detail-605758.html

到了這里,關(guān)于如何使用Vue.js構(gòu)建桌面應(yīng)用程序的文章就介紹完了。如果您還想了解更多內(nèi)容,請在右上角搜索TOY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來自互聯(lián)網(wǎng)用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實不符,請點擊違法舉報進(jìn)行投訴反饋,一經(jīng)查實,立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費用

相關(guān)文章

  • 【Bun1.0】使用 Bun.js 構(gòu)建快速、可靠和安全的 JavaScript 應(yīng)用程序

    【Bun1.0】使用 Bun.js 構(gòu)建快速、可靠和安全的 JavaScript 應(yīng)用程序

    Bun 是一個現(xiàn)代的JavaScript運行環(huán)境,如Node, Deno。主要特性如下: 啟動速度快。更高的性能。完整的工具(打包器、轉(zhuǎn)碼器、包管理)。 https://bun.sh 與傳統(tǒng)的 Node.js 不同,Bun.js 提供了一些新的特性和功能,例如: 更快的啟動速度、更小的內(nèi)存占用、更好的異常處理機制等等。

    2024年02月09日
    瀏覽(56)
  • 如何使用 MongoDB 構(gòu)建采用 AI 技術(shù)的應(yīng)用程序

    使用MongoDB構(gòu)建采用AI技術(shù)的應(yīng)用程序通常涉及以下步驟: 確定應(yīng)用場景 : 首先,確定您的應(yīng)用程序如何使用AI。這可以包括機器學(xué)習(xí)(ML)、深度學(xué)習(xí)(DL)、自然語言處理(NLP)等。 確定您需要收集和處理的數(shù)據(jù)類型以及這些數(shù)據(jù)如何支持AI模型。 設(shè)計數(shù)據(jù)模型 : 根據(jù)

    2024年02月19日
    瀏覽(25)
  • 解釋 RESTful API,以及如何使用它構(gòu)建 web 應(yīng)用程序

    ???????? RESTful API stands for Representational State Transfer Application Programming Interface. It is a set of principles and guidelines for building web services that provide data in a standard format, typically JSON or XML. RESTful API emphasizes on uniformity, scalability, reliability, performance, and flexibility. It operates on HTTP and follo

    2024年02月14日
    瀏覽(38)
  • 解釋 RESTful API,以及如何使用它構(gòu)建 web 應(yīng)用程序。

    RESTful API是一種利用HTTP協(xié)議進(jìn)行通信的Web API設(shè)計風(fēng)格,它采用了一組統(tǒng)一且可緩存的操作,包括GET、POST、PUT、DELETE等,通過URL來定位資源,以及使用JSON、XML等格式來傳輸數(shù)據(jù),以實現(xiàn)系統(tǒng)之間的數(shù)據(jù)交互和資源共享。 使用RESTful API構(gòu)建Web應(yīng)用程序,首先需要設(shè)計API的URL、

    2024年02月11日
    瀏覽(41)
  • 什么是RESTful API,以及如何它使用構(gòu)建 web 應(yīng)用程序(InsCode AI 創(chuàng)作助手)

    RESTful API 是一種基于 REST(Representational State Transfer,表征狀態(tài)轉(zhuǎn)移) 架構(gòu)風(fēng)格的 API,它使用 HTTP 協(xié)議的方法(GET,POST,PUT,DELETE)來實現(xiàn)資源的創(chuàng)建、讀取、更新和刪除。通過這種方式,API 可以更加簡單和靈活,使得不同編程語言之間的交互更加容易。 使用 RESTful API 構(gòu)建

    2024年02月09日
    瀏覽(33)
  • Nest的基本概念,以及如何使用Nest CLI來構(gòu)建一個簡單的Web應(yīng)用程序

    Nest是一個用于構(gòu)建高效、可擴展的Node.js服務(wù)器端應(yīng)用程序的框架。它是基于Express.js構(gòu)建的,并且提供了多種新特性和抽象層,可以讓開發(fā)者更加輕松地構(gòu)建復(fù)雜的應(yīng)用程序。 本文將介紹Nest的基本概念,以及如何使用Nest CLI來構(gòu)建一個簡單的Web應(yīng)用程序。 模塊 在Nest中,模塊

    2024年02月02日
    瀏覽(28)
  • Node.js 中的事件驅(qū)動編程:構(gòu)建強大應(yīng)用程序的利器

    引言: 在當(dāng)今高度并發(fā)的網(wǎng)絡(luò)環(huán)境下,構(gòu)建高效、響應(yīng)迅速的應(yīng)用程序是開發(fā)人員的一項重要任務(wù)。Node.js,作為一種基于事件驅(qū)動編程模型的 JavaScript 運行環(huán)境,為開發(fā)人員提供了一個強大的工具。本文將介紹 Node.js 中的事件模型以及如何使用事件驅(qū)動編程模式構(gòu)建強大的

    2024年02月10日
    瀏覽(27)
  • 基于Vue前端框架構(gòu)建BI應(yīng)用程序

    基于Vue前端框架構(gòu)建BI應(yīng)用程序

    Vue(Vue.js)是一個輕量級、高性能、可組件化的MVVM庫。簡而言之,是一個構(gòu)建數(shù)據(jù)驅(qū)動的web界面的漸進(jìn)式框架。它采用MVVM思想,通過數(shù)據(jù)雙向綁定實現(xiàn)數(shù)據(jù)的動態(tài)渲染,同時也支持組件化的開發(fā)方式,使開發(fā)更加高效和可復(fù)用。 響應(yīng)式編程: Vue會自動對頁面中某些數(shù)據(jù)的變

    2024年02月10日
    瀏覽(21)
  • 軟件即服務(wù):如何構(gòu)建 SaaS 應(yīng)用程序

    軟件即服務(wù) (SAAS) 是在線公司的理想商業(yè)模式。它有助于直接從服務(wù)器檢索數(shù)據(jù),無需用戶獲取其副本。 SaaS 開發(fā)公司為初創(chuàng)公司和小型供應(yīng)商提供了發(fā)展企業(yè)的絕佳機會。通常,SaaS 解決方案的適應(yīng)性很強。由于基于云的技術(shù)的簡單性,客戶被迫采用此服務(wù)。 根據(jù)業(yè)務(wù)增長

    2023年04月25日
    瀏覽(21)
  • 使用 Python編程: 下載 YouTube 音頻的桌面應(yīng)用程序

    使用 Python編程: 下載 YouTube 音頻的桌面應(yīng)用程序

    最近我開發(fā)了一個使用 Python 編寫的桌面應(yīng)用程序,可以方便地下載 YouTube 音頻。該應(yīng)用程序使用了 wxPython、yt_dlp 和 tqdm 庫,提供了一個簡單直觀的用戶界面,并具備高效的下載功能。 C:pythoncodenewyoutube-dl-audio.py 這個應(yīng)用程序基于 Python 編程語言開發(fā),使用了以下庫和模塊

    2024年02月11日
    瀏覽(24)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包